Microstructural Signals are predictive indicators extracted from the fine-grained analysis of order book dynamics, transaction data, and participant behavior within very short timeframes. In crypto trading, their fundamental purpose is to forecast immediate price trajectory shifts or transient liquidity changes by discerning patterns in market microstructure, providing an informational edge for high-speed decision-making.
Mechanism
These signals are generated through the real-time processing of raw market data, encompassing individual order submissions, modifications, cancellations, and executed trades, often at nanosecond resolutions. Algorithms analyze subtle patterns in bid-ask spread variations, order book imbalances, quote-to-trade ratios, and message traffic intensity to infer short-term supply and demand pressures or identify informed trading activity.
Methodology
The strategic methodology for leveraging microstructural signals involves deploying advanced statistical techniques and machine learning algorithms to derive actionable intelligence from high-frequency market data streams. This necessitates resilient data ingestion architectures, meticulous feature engineering to isolate relevant microstructural phenomena, and continuous model adaptation. Within crypto markets, these signals are critical for refining optimal execution algorithms, enhancing market-making profitability, and anticipating transient liquidity zones or potential price impact in fragmented, latency-sensitive trading environments.
